摘要: js是单线程语言,单线程就意味着,所有任务需要排队,前一个任务结束,才会执行后一个任务。如果前一个任务耗时很长,后一个任务就不得不一直等着。 如果排队是因为计算量大,CPU忙不过来,倒也算了,但是很多时候CPU是闲着的,因为IO设备(输入输出设备)很慢(比如Ajax操作从网络读取数据),不得不等着结 阅读全文
posted @ 2019-01-01 20:28 易怼怼的小迷妹 阅读(175) 评论(0) 推荐(0) 编辑
摘要: var request = new XMLHttpRequest();//创建一个XMLHttpRequest的对象 request.open("GET", "http://180.76.156.160/WEB_JSON/Json/yyqx.json");//以get方式打开请求 request.r 阅读全文
posted @ 2019-01-01 20:24 易怼怼的小迷妹 阅读(126) 评论(0) 推荐(0) 编辑
摘要: 浏览器定位 阅读全文
posted @ 2018-12-22 13:11 易怼怼的小迷妹 阅读(810) 评论(0) 推荐(0) 编辑
摘要: Arraw function 箭头函数表达式的语法比函数表达式更短,并且没有自己的this,arguments,super或 new.target。这些函数表达式更适用于那些本来需要匿名函数的地方,并且它们不能用作构造函数。 基础语法: (参数1, 参数2, …, 参数N) => { 函数声明 } 阅读全文
posted @ 2018-11-12 18:36 易怼怼的小迷妹 阅读(118) 评论(0) 推荐(0) 编辑
摘要: Arraw function 箭头函数表达式的语法比函数表达式更短,并且没有自己的this,arguments,super或 new.target。这些函数表达式更适用于那些本来需要匿名函数的地方,并且它们不能用作构造函数。 基础语法: (参数1, 参数2, …, 参数N) => { 函数声明 } 阅读全文
posted @ 2018-11-10 20:42 易怼怼的小迷妹 阅读(179) 评论(1) 推荐(0) 编辑
摘要: constructor&object 的联系与区别 构造函数与对象 构造函数是类中的特殊成员函数,用于为对象分配内存。它可用于为数据成员提供值。创建对象时将调用构造函数。它与类具有相同的名称。构造函数不返回任何值。 构造函数是生成对象的模板,一个构造函数可以生成多个对象,每个对象都有相同的结构。 构 阅读全文
posted @ 2018-11-08 17:17 易怼怼的小迷妹 阅读(117) 评论(0) 推荐(0) 编辑
摘要: For ......... each in for each是jdk5.0新增加的一个循环结构,可以用来以此处理数组中的每个元素(其他类型的元素集合也可以)而不用为指定下标而分心。它是一个类似但已弃用的语句,它迭代对象属性的值,而不是属性名称本身格式如下:for(variable:collectio 阅读全文
posted @ 2018-11-07 22:19 易怼怼的小迷妹 阅读(248) 评论(0) 推荐(0) 编辑
摘要: 正则表达式: 正则表达式(regular expression)是一个描述字符模式的对象。使用正则表达式可以进行强大的模式匹配和文本检索与替换功能 1、RegExp对象包含两个常用方法:test()和exec(),功能基本相似,用于测试字符串匹配。· 1)test()方法在字符串中查找是否存在指定的 阅读全文
posted @ 2018-10-28 23:17 易怼怼的小迷妹 阅读(117) 评论(0) 推荐(0) 编辑
摘要: DOM:DOM 全称是 Document Object Model,也就是文档对象模型。DOM 是 W3C(万维网联盟)的标准。 DOM 定义了访问 HTML 和 XML 文档的标准:“W3C 文档对象模型 (DOM) 是中立于平台和语言的接口,它允许程序和脚本动态地访问和更新文档的内容、结构和样式 阅读全文
posted @ 2018-10-28 23:05 易怼怼的小迷妹 阅读(102) 评论(0) 推荐(0) 编辑
摘要: sticky position属性中最有意思的就是sticky了,设置了sticky的元素,在屏幕范围(viewport)时该元素的位置并不受到定位影响(设置是top、left等属性无效),当该元素的位置将要移出偏移范围时,定位又会变成fixed,根据设置的left、top等属性成固定位置的效果。 阅读全文
posted @ 2018-10-16 21:30 易怼怼的小迷妹 阅读(310) 评论(0) 推荐(0) 编辑